Start with clear outcomes, not just clicks
A benefits-led approach to paid media focuses on what the campaign should achieve for your business, such as more qualified fragrance purchases, stronger repeat traffic, or higher engagement with product pages. This means your budgets go toward users who already show buying intent, which improves efficiency. You also get a cleaner view of performance because success metrics align with business goals.
When building a campaign, the first step is mapping each benefit to a funnel stage. For example, a “long-lasting scent” can be promoted to new visitors as a value hook, while “designer-inspired fragrance notes” can be targeted at audiences who have viewed similar products. Landing pages should then reinforce the same promise, using clear product benefits, scent descriptions, and strong calls to action. This alignment reduces friction and helps visitors move smoothly from interest to purchase.
Use audience targeting that matches how shoppers decide
Fragrance shoppers often browse by mood, occasion, and scent profile, not by generic categories. A high-performing paid strategy segments audiences so ads reach people who are more likely to respond to specific messaging. Search campaigns can capture shoppers actively facebook ads agency looking for perfume oils, body sprays, or home fragrance options, while retargeting can bring back visitors who explored but didn’t buy. This structure supports a steady flow of prospects across the decision journey.
Beyond search, social platforms can amplify discovery by showcasing scent benefits in a visually compelling way. Creative testing matters here: rotating hooks like “designer-inspired” versus “long lasting” helps identify which benefit drives the strongest click-through and conversion rates. Over time, you can refine targeting by engagement signals, site behavior, and customer-like audiences. The result is messaging that feels relevant rather than generic.
Build conversion strength with tracking and landing pages
Even the best ad creative will underperform if conversion tracking is missing or incomplete. A professional PPC workflow ensures events are properly measured, including product views, cart actions, and completed orders. With accurate data, you can optimize bidding strategies based on real outcomes instead of proxies. This matters for fragrance e-commerce where shoppers may require more than one touchpoint before purchasing.
Landing pages also need to convert around specific benefits. For example, a campaign focused on long-lasting perfume oils should feature prominent longevity claims, clear usage guidance, and fragrance notes that help shoppers self-select. Including FAQs about how to apply, how long scents tend to last, and what to expect from body versus home sprays can reduce uncertainty. When the landing page mirrors the ad’s promise, visitors are more likely to trust the product and complete checkout. Strong design, fast load times, and simplified navigation further support conversion rates.
